Creating gifs from videos in Python

in #programming7 years ago (edited)

I wanted to convert a screen capture video to .gif for my witness update post, and I couldn't find any good, easy to use software to do that.
Using ffmpeg by hand is a bit painful, but fortunately there is a beautiful Python library MoviePy that provides an awesome abstraction layer on top of ffmpeg, ImageMagick, etc.

It took just a few lines of code. I've been able to lower the resolution, and speed up the video 2x in a single line of code. Another line to export to .gif and were done.
